After working in the insurance family business for over 13 years, the business was sold and I found myself in a unique situation. I was given the opportunity for a second career but I did not have the slightest idea of what I wanted to do.

 

I realized then, I did not know what actually made me happy. Living always along the “easiest” path, I needed now to dig deep inside myself and find out I actually wanted to do. It took me almost two years, but after learning about different things and doing a life retreat along with my wife, I realized I love helping people and that through coaching I can do a lot of good in this world. I then got certified as an integral coach™ with New Ventures West out in California, did a Positive Psychology Course with Dr. Tal Ben-Shahar author of Happier and other books and also got certified as a Forum Facilitator for the Young President’s Organization (YPO).  I have concentrated my time mostly in working with YPO and their executives helping them live a more holistic life, being truer to themselves and finding a balance in their lives. I also have worked a lot with the YPO youth as they enter adulthood with a lot of pressure to excel but without any idea what is it that they want to excel about and how to go about it.

At the same time, I have been following a passion of mine and educating myself with anything related to parenting issues, parent child relationships and their consequences in the education and upbringing of the kids. I have been fortunate to come and have a loving caring family and one of my passions is to help everyone I can to accomplish that as well.
